Lucifer Exposed by Derek Prince - awesome and a quick read, a great intro to spiritual warfare, he also wrote Rules of Engagement (also about spiritual warfare)
The Warrior's Heart, Rules of Engagement for the Spiritual War Zone by Harry R Jackson, Jr.
Discovering Your God-Given Gifts by Don & Katie Fortune

Grab a broom, Lord ... there's dust everywhere ( the imperfect woman's guide to God's grace) ~ Karon Phillips Goodman

You're Late again, Lord! (the impatient woman's guide to God's timing) ~ Karon Phillips Goodman

I just bought these two books, because I can relate to the titles. I flipped through them and the style of writing is light & humorous, witty enough to keep me interested without getting too intense to turn me off. I've never read books by this author before though.
